cardiff city centre address

cardiff city centre address

cardiff city centre address. There are some references to cardiff city centre address in this article. If you are looking for cardiff city centre address you've came to the right place. We have posts about cardiff city centre address. You can check it out below.

Showing posts matching the search for cardiff city centre address